Comoros ready to take Kuwait's stateless, says minister
[ENGLISH.ALARABIYA.NET] The African island nation of the Comoros has said it is ready to consider taking thousands of stateless people denied citizenship in the Gulf state of Kuwait, newspapers reported on Monday.

"If the issue is raised officially, we are ready to discuss it," visiting Comorian External Affairs Minister Abdulkarim Mohammed said, when asked if his country was ready to receive Kuwait’s stateless, known as bidoons.

"Yes, it is something we are ready to do if officially requested by the Kuwaiti government," he said, cited by Al-Anbaa newspaper.

Horrified Midwives Revolt After Their Union Backs Unlimited Abortion
[Breitbart UK] Midwives in Britain are in revolt after their union backed a radical campaign to abolish all legal limits on abortion without consulting members.

The Royal College of Midwives (RCM), which represents some 30,000 health workers in the UK, is calling for women to be allowed to terminate their pregnancies for any reason and at any stage up to childbirth.

Currently, women in Britain are allowed to seek an abortion up to 24 weeks of pregnancy on the grounds that continuing the pregnancy would damage their physical or mental health. After 24 weeks, mothers can still have an abortion, but only for "medical" reasons ‐ for example if their life is endangered or the child is severely disabled.

The campaign to remove legal restrictions was launched by the British Pregnancy Advisory Service (BPAS), which is the UK’s largest abortion provider, after a 24-year-old woman was jailed after inducing a miscarriage when she was eight months pregnant.

Colombia seizes record cocaine haul in Turbo
[BBC] Police in Colombia say they have seized their largest ever domestic haul of illegal drugs - nearly eight tonnes of cocaine.

The drugs had been hidden on a banana plantation near the north-western coastal town of Turbo.

President Juan Manuel Santos congratulated officers on Twitter, saying: "Operation in Turbo seized the greatest amount in our history."

Police say the drugs belonged to Clan Usuga, a criminal gang.
